Company: Montgomery Electric, Inc. (MEI)

Location: Denver, CO and surrounding areas

Employment Type: Full Time

About the Role

You will serve as the elite field leader responsible for the end-to-end execution of sophisticated commercial electrical systems and power distribution. This role empowers you to manage high-stakes installations while mentoring a dedicated crew in a culture that prioritizes technical excellence and "same-team" inspector relations. You will drive project success by ensuring total system functionality and complete customer satisfaction.

Responsibilities

  • Direct the daily layout and installation of electrical components including conduit, wiring, and distribution gear to meet target work counts.
  • Coordinate complex system integrations with all other site trades to ensure seamless project flow and adherence to the master schedule.
  • Execute weekly safety meetings and quality control inspections to maintain a site free of hazards and installation defects.
  • Manage daily planning sheets to ensure manpower and materials are utilized to their full extent on every task.
  • Maintain precision as-built drawings and documentation to ensure flawless final inspections and system commissioning.
  • Resolve technical obstacles independently using expert knowledge of NEC, OSHA, and local electrical codes.
  • Train team members on specialized tasks to elevate the crew’s technical proficiency and career advancement.

Requirements

  • Current Denver Journeyman License.
  • Expert-level proficiency in testing, troubleshooting, and inspection protocols for commercial electrical systems.
  • Proven conduit bending skills and the ability to work from ladders or lifts up to 50 feet.
  • Comprehensive knowledge of commercial power distribution, lighting controls, and basic fire alarm integration.
  • High school diploma or equivalent and a reliable means of transportation.
  • Valid Driver’s License.

Preferred Qualifications

  • Experience leading large-scale commercial ground-up projects from rough-in to final trim.
  • Demonstrated ability to solve complex logistical issues before they reach the Project Manager.
  • Experience maintaining "same team" professional relationships with local electrical and fire alarm inspectors.

Pay

$80,000 – $125,000 per year

Schedule

8 hours per day / 40 hours per week (Overtime required on short notice)

Benefits

  • Competitive hourly pay.
  • Access to the latest and most efficient large-scale professional tools provided by MEI.
  • Career pathing through sponsored training with IEC Rocky Mountain.
  • Leadership development and mentorship programs designed for career tradesmen.
